they pop your hood by reaching up through the bottom of the bumper and just grap and pull hood latch cable... hood pops right open... (happened to me already) i know some one that stopped ppl from doing that not only from relocating his cable but by being an *** and he some how stuck razor blades where his cable was so when ppl reashed up they sliced their hands up haha... and of course some one tried poppin his hood and to their surprise instead of parts they got their hands messed up...
do what i did, not only is my alarm hooked to the doors, but there is a pin going to the hatch and the hood also so if either of them are opened it goes off too... just popping mine and not even opening it sets my alarm off...
